Ingredients
- 8 ripe peaches, peeled and sliced (or chopped)
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1/2 cup brown sugar
- 1/3 cup brandy, optional
- 1/4 cup (1/2 stick) unsalted butter, cubed
- 1 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Preparation
Step 1
Place sliced or chopped peaches in a large bowl and toss together with sugars, brandy, cinnamon and vanilla extract.
Pour mixture into slow cooker and top with cubed butter.
Turn slow cooker on LOW and cook for 1 1/2-2 hours, stirring halfway through, or until peaches are tender and sauce is thick and syrupy.
Serve hot with vanilla ice cream, or let cool and cook in a pie or crumble.
